UNISA (1991 – PRESENT)
COLLEGE OF ADVANCED EDUCATION (1977-90)
SA SCHOOL OF ART (1972-76)
Industrial Design education has a long history in Adelaide since it started in 1972 as part of the South Australian School of Art on Stanley Street in North Adelaide.
South Australian Industrial Design alumni have gone far and wide, designing some great products and making great contributions to the design professions. It seems to be as good a time as any to gather examples of work from the alumni so we can celebrate and show off our achievements.
